Wall mounted letter rack in oak, aligned to the Arts and Crafts movement (1880–1910), c.1900, from the Barnstaple, Devon workshops of Shapland and Petter. The shallow rectangular body rises to a shaped arched gallery, the front organised as a grid of narrow horizontal slats forming a series of compartments for envelopes, notes and small papers. The plain, flush front and gently rounded lower rail emphasise the figure of the oak while keeping applied ornament to a minimum, in keeping with Shapland and Petter’s practical Arts and Crafts wall furniture of the period.
